WebApr 13, 2015 · The following book gives algorithms for inverting a lower triangular matrix: G. W. Stewart: Matrix Algorithms Volume I:Basic Decompositions. On page 94, two algorithms are stated. Let L be a nonsingular lower triangular matrix of order n. The following algorithm computes the inverse X of L. 1. for k = 1 to n 2. X[k,k] = l/L[k,k] 3. for …

Examine whether the given matrix is … dewey andreas seriesWebThe matrix is of the block form A = ( P X 0 1), where the 3x3 block P is orthogonal, so P − 1 = P T. Using that observation it is easy to write down an inverse for the matrix A ′ gotten from A by replacing the the 3-vector X with all zeros. The difference between A and A ′ amount adding multiples of the fourth row to the others. church of the holy rood daglingworthWebThe inverse of a 2x2 is easy... compared to larger matrices (such as a 3x3, 4x4, etc).
